Devils of the Deep: Jumbo Squid

7.0

In the deep waters of Mexico's Gulf of California, large and ravenous predators are congregating and local fishermen fear them more than sharks.

Release Date: 2007-01-01

Duration: 0h 53m

Genres:

Actors: